Noise Cancellation Effectiveness

The Sony WH-1000XM6 excels in noise cancellation thanks to its advanced HD Noise Canceling Processor QN3, which is seven times faster than earlier models. This speed boosts real-time noise detection and suppression, making the experience smoother and more effective. With 12 microphones, including six AI-based beamforming microphones, it captures external sounds from all directions, canceling noise more exhaustively. The Adaptive Noise Cancellation optimizer automatically adjusts to environmental changes, airflow, and how I wear the headphones, ensuring consistent performance. Additionally, the Auto Ambient Sound Mode balances external sounds with music, providing situational awareness without sacrificing noise reduction. Overall, these features deliver superior noise cancellation across various environments, creating an immersive, distraction-free listening experience I can rely on.

Sound Quality Performance

Ever wondered what makes the Sony WH-1000XM6 stand out in sound quality? It delivers studio-quality audio with high-fidelity sound and precise instrument separation, making every note clear and immersive. Support for High-Resolution Audio and LDAC transmission allows three times more data transfer than standard Bluetooth, resulting in richer, more detailed sound. Developed with input from mastering engineers, it offers finely tuned audio that faithfully reproduces the artist’s original intent. Advanced processing tech like DSEE Extreme upscales compressed files in real time, restoring high-end sound and enhancing dynamics. Plus, the lightweight carbon fiber drivers combined with adaptive noise canceling craft a sound profile that’s clear, rich, and balanced across different environments, ensuring you get the best listening experience possible.

Battery and Charging

Battery life and charging capabilities are key factors that can considerably influence your overall experience with the Sony WH-1000XM6. With up to 30 hours of playback on a single full charge, you won’t have to worry about frequent recharging during long trips or extended work sessions. The quick charging feature is especially handy—just three minutes of charging provides about three hours of playback, which is perfect for when you’re in a rush. Additionally, the headphones support USB-C fast charging, ensuring efficient power replenishment. Keep in mind that battery performance can vary depending on features like active noise cancellation, Bluetooth connection, and ambient sound modes. Overall, these charging options and battery longevity make the WH-1000XM6 a reliable choice for everyday use.

Connectivity Options

The connectivity options of the Sony WH-1000XM6 play a significant role in ensuring a seamless listening experience. It features Bluetooth 5.3, which provides a stable connection within a 10-meter range, so you can move freely without audio dropouts. For versatility, it also supports wired listening through a 3.5mm audio jack, ideal when Bluetooth isn’t available. Compatibility spans a wide array of devices, including smartphones, tablets, laptops, and smart speakers, making it easy to connect across your tech ecosystem. The headphones support NFC pairing for quick, effortless setup, and multipoint pairing allows simultaneous connection to two devices, enabling smooth switching. These options give you flexibility and convenience, whether you’re commuting, working, or relaxing at home.
